Tony Bernardo compiled a career batting average of .267 with 2 home runs and 0 RBI in his 102-game career with the Hollywood Stars, Boise Senators, Phoenix Senators and Mesa Jewels. He began playing during the 1927 season and last took the field during the 1929 campaign.
